How to Start a Business in Dubai A Comprehensive Guide

Dubai has rapidly emerged as a global business hub, attracting entrepreneurs from around the world with its tax-friendly policies, strategic location, and modern infrastructure. However, navigating the business setup process in Dubai can be a daunting task, with numerous regulations and requirements to consider. In this comprehensive guide, we’ll walk you through the essential steps to start a business in Dubai.

Step 1: Choose Your Business Activity The first step in starting a business in Dubai is to determine the type of business activity you plan to engage in. Dubai offers a wide range of industries to choose from, including trade, services, manufacturing, and more. It’s crucial to select an activity that aligns with your business goals and is permitted in your desired location.

Step 2: Select Your Business Location Dubai offers two main options for setting up a business: the mainland and free zones. Mainland companies can trade directly with the local market but require a UAE national partner (unless it’s a professional service). Free zones, on the other hand, offer 100% foreign ownership and tax exemptions but restrict trading with the local market.

Step 3: Choose Your Company Name Selecting an appropriate company name is essential, and Dubai has specific naming conventions that must be followed. Avoid names that are offensive, refer to religious or political groups, or include initials or abbreviations of personal names.

Step 4: Complete the Incorporation Process Once you’ve chosen your business activity, location, and company name, it’s time to complete the incorporation process. This involves submitting the required documents, such as application forms, passport copies, and a business plan (in some cases). It’s advisable to seek professional assistance to ensure a smooth and efficient process.

Step 5: Obtain Necessary Licenses and Approvals Depending on your business activity and location, you may need to obtain various licenses and approvals from the relevant authorities. These may include trade licenses, municipal approvals, and industry-specific permits.

Step 6: Open a Corporate Bank Account After receiving your business license, you’ll need to open a corporate bank account in the UAE. This is a crucial step as it allows you to conduct business transactions and receive payments.

Step 7: Apply for Visas (if required) If you plan to relocate to Dubai or hire foreign employees, you’ll need to apply for the appropriate visas. The process and requirements vary depending on your business location and the nationalities involved.
